Parking in Nyack

Parking fees were suspended for all parking in the Village of Nyack at the start of the lock down in March.  Parking permits are now required for the Catherine Street Lot and Spear Street Lot.

There is no overnight parking on:

  • Main Street (Midland Ave to Broadway)
  • Broadway (Cedar Hill to High Ave)
  • Franklin Street (Depew Ave to High Ave). 

On street parking and the municipal lots on Main Street are still available at no fee and the Artopee Lot is available for overnight parking. Stay in touch to follow updates on parking as we begin to phase back our parking regulations. Contact the Parking Authority at 845-358-3851 or by email parking@nyack-ny.gov

Village Hall Reopening

All departments are available by email and phone. Staff Directory  Village Hall will reopen in the coming weeks with limited hours. More details will be available shortly.

There are critical upgrades to our Village Hall that need to be completed for compliance with NYS Office Re-opening guidelines,  in addition to other infrastructure reorganization to meet all safety requirements.
